September 14, 2020
Sept. 14/2020:  I’m surprised it has taken this long. The species Orcinus orca, popularly known as killer whales, the largest of oceanic dolphins, have decided they are mad as hell and aren’t going to take it anymore. Since July orcas have made a number of organized attacks against sailing vessels off the Spanish coast, repeatedly...


Please enable the javascript to submit this form

Facebook Pagelike Widget


Google Ads